Chicago Fire FC continues its intensive four-game road trip with a highly anticipated rematch against Red Bull New York this Saturday, August 22, 2026. The match, set to take place at the Sports Illustrated Stadium in Harrison, N.J., carries massive implications for both clubs' trajectories in the league.
The Fire enter this contest in scintillating form. Following a hard-fought 2-1 victory over Orlando City SC, the team has demonstrated immense resilience. The standout performer has undoubtedly been Robert Lewandowski, whose clinical penalty conversion has solidified his status as the team's talisman. This victory marked the club's sixth consecutive win across all competitions, a feat not achieved since the legendary 1998 season.

Head Coach Gregg Berhalter has opted for significant tactical shifts, naming eight changes to the Starting XI. Philip Zinckernagel will lead the side as captain, while the midfield will rely heavily on the experience of Maren Haile-Selassie and Mauricio Pineda. In goal, Chris Brady will look to replicate his defensive solidity and secure a crucial shutout.
Conversely, Red Bull New York faces a psychological hurdle. After a disappointing loss to Atlanta United and a late stoppage-time heartbreak against Nashville SC, the home side must tighten a defense that has become increasingly vulnerable during set pieces.
